President Buhari has sacked two Ministers.

 

 

Newsonline reports that President Muhammadu Buhari on Wednesday relieved two of his Ministers of their duties with immediate effect and also announced their replacement.

This online news platform gathered that affected officials are the Minister of Agriculture, Mohammed Sabo Nanono, and the Minister of Power, Mr. Saleh Mamman.

 

The President also directed the Minister of Environment, Mohammed Abubakar, to take over the Ministry of Agriculture while the Minister of State for Works, Mr Abubakar Aliyu, has been deployed to the Ministry of Power

The development was confirmed by the Special Adviser to the President on Media and Publicity, Femi Adesina.
